The first scale of electronegativity was developed by Linus Pauling and on his scale barium has a value of 0.89 on a scale running from from about 0.7 (an estimate for francium) to 2.20 (for hydrogen) to 3.98 (fluorine).

3. The proton , neutron and electron are subatomic particles of an atom. The proton and the neutron are located at the nucleus of an atom.  The proton and neutron contributes majorly to the weight of an atom. The proton is positively charge while neutron has no charge.

Electron is found to move around the nucleus in cloud. The electron is negatively charge. The electron determines bonding of atoms. An atom is electrically neutral if the number of proton is equal to the number of electron.

4. The four fundamental forces includes weak nuclear forces , strong nuclear forces , gravity and electromagnetic forces.

Weak nuclear forces is responsible for particle decay .Nuclear forces don't play a role in chemical reaction . If they are involve in a reaction it becomes nuclear reaction not chemical reaction.

Strong nuclear forces causes a strong nuclear interaction and it is the strongest among the 4 fundamental forces. This strong force only operate when subatomic particles are much closer to each other.

Gravity force is too weak to affect chemical reaction much. The gravity forces involves the interaction between two objects with energy and mass.

The electromagnetic force act between charged particles like negatively charged electron and positively charged proton. Electromagnetic force is the most important force in chemical bonding as it depends on the arrangement of atoms and the state of their electron. Electromagnetic forces exist in various forms like the covalent bond, metallic, ionic , dipole dipole, hydrogen bonds and many more. The major force involve in chemical bonding is the electromagnetic force.

what gives rise to the cohesiveness of water molecules?

Answers

Water molecules are cohesive due to the hydrogen bonding that occurs between them. The hydrogen bonding occurs between the hydrogen atoms of one water molecule and the oxygen atom of another water molecule.

These bonds are not very strong but they are strong enough to hold water molecules together. The hydrogen bond is an attractive force between a partially positively charged hydrogen atom and a partially negatively charged atom of a different molecule or within the same molecule (e.g. water).The hydrogen bonds between water molecules contribute significantly to the high surface tension of water.

Water also has a high specific heat capacity and a high heat of vaporization due to hydrogen bonding. Hydrogen bonding between water molecules also contributes to the fact that water has a high boiling and melting point. The cohesiveness of water molecules also contributes to capillary action.

This hydrogen bonding contributes to many of the unique properties of water, including its high surface tension, specific heat capacity, heat of vaporization, boiling and melting point, and capillary action.

consider the energy diagram for an exothermic reaction. what would you expect for the reverse reaction? a) to be exothermic and require the same activation energy b) to be endothermic and require the same activation energy c) to be endothermic and require a higher activation energy d) to be endothermic and require a lower activation energy e) to be exothermic and require a lower activation energy

Answers

Considering the energy diagram for an exothermic reaction, the expectations for the reverse reaction is: (c) The reverse reaction would be endothermic and require a higher activation energy.

In an exothermic reaction, the products have lower energy than the reactants, resulting in the release of energy. The energy diagram for an exothermic reaction typically shows a downward slope from the reactants to the products, with the energy of the products being lower than the energy of the reactants.

When considering the reverse reaction of an exothermic reaction, it would involve the conversion of products back into reactants. Since the energy diagram for the forward reaction shows a decrease in energy from reactants to products, the reverse reaction would be expected to have an increase in energy from products to reactants.

In the reverse reaction, energy would need to be absorbed from the surroundings, making it an endothermic process. Additionally, the activation energy for the reverse reaction is expected to be higher because the reverse reaction has to overcome a higher energy barrier to convert the products back into the reactants.
